Vaibhav Suryavanshi's steady 45 wasn't enough as India narrowly lost to England by one wicket in a thrilling second Youth ODI at Hove, levelling the series 1-1. Despite useful contributions from Vihaan Malhotra, Rahul Kumar, and others, England's Thomas Rew's explosive 131 shifted the momentum. Sebastian Morgan's late boundary secured the win for England in a nail-biting finish.
